枰培教育
您的当前位置:首页软件部署控制程序中如何处理部署过程中的异常情况?

软件部署控制程序中如何处理部署过程中的异常情况?

来源:枰培教育


在软件部署过程中,可能会遇到各种异常情况,如网络连接问题、服务器资源不足、权限设置错误等。为了有效处理这些异常情况,可以采取以下方法:

日志记录:在部署控制程序中添加详细的日志记录功能,记录每个步骤的执行情况以及出现的异常情况。这样可以帮助定位问题并进行后续分析。

异常处理:针对不同类型的异常情况,设计相应的异常处理机制。可以采用try-catch语句块捕获异常,并针对不同类型的异常进行相应的处理,如重试、回滚、报警等。

自动回滚:在部署过程中,如果出现严重错误或无法继续部署的情况,可以设计自动回滚机制,将系统恢复到部署前的状态,避免造成更严重的问题。

预案设计:针对常见的异常情况,提前设计应对方案,并将其纳入部署控制程序中。可以根据不同的异常情况,执行相应的应对措施,减少手动干预的需求。

监控和报警:在部署过程中添加监控和报警功能,实时监测系统状态和部署进度。当发现异常情况时,及时发送报警信息给相关人员,以便及时处理。

持续改进:定期对部署控制程序进行回顾和改进,总结之前出现的异常情况并找出根本原因,不断优化部署流程,提高部署的稳定性和效率。

通过以上方法,可以有效处理软件部署过程中的异常情况,保证系统顺利部署并提高部署的成功率和效率。

显示全文